Aston Villa in Discussions to Sign Philippe Coutinho on a Permanent Basis

May 11, 2022 by Last Word On College Football

Sign Philippe Coutinho

Aston Villa are reportedly close to finalising a deal to sign Philippe Coutinho permanently once his loan from Barcelona expires in the summer. 

The former Liverpool star has impressed since arriving at Villa Park in January. With the loan agreement set to expire at the end of the season, Villa manager Steven Gerrard is reportedly trying to do what he can to keep the Brazil international at the club.

Aston Villa Looking to Sign Philippe Coutinho From Barcelona on a Permanent Basis

A Strong Showing

Since arriving at Villa Park, Coutinho has helped Aston Villa to climb to 11th place in the Premier League table, where they currently sit with three games remaining of the 2021/22 season. Coutinho has chipped in with four goals and four assists in 16 appearances on his return to the Premier League. 

Coutinho has emerged as a key cog for manager Steven Gerrard, making 14 starts since joining in January and the Villa manager seems to have liked what he’s seen so far from the Brazil international. The former England midfielder went on record after the 3-1 victory over Burnley, stating that “We want Phil Coutinho here, for sure”. 

Villa reportedly have the option to sign the 29-year-old for £33 million before his loan expires. However, the Midlands club are looking to strike a cut-price deal with the midfielder’s parent club as Barcelona look to offload the player and his wages. 

Coutinho did not have the best of times in La Liga, since joining for £146 million from Liverpool in 2018. The midfielder has only managed 12 appearances in each of the last two seasons at the Catalan club after returning from a stint on loan in the Bundesliga with Bayern Munich. 

With a permanent return to the Premier League possibly on the cards, Villa fans will likely be happy to see Coutinho suiting up in claret and blue for the 2022/23 season.
